As far as the EGT gauge question: YES, the tuner will really shoot your temp up to dangerous levels. As it was enplained to me, spend the money for the gauge and not for the new engine when the turbo comes apart!

I'm running Swamps single shot injectors (175/146) & T Wildmans (www.totaldieselperformance.com) 4 pos chip. In the daily driver (80+ hp) setting I averaged 17-18 mpg highway (75-80 mph) on two 1500 mile trips to South Dakota, around town 15 mpg.
